Output 3fef320e5405fb81f30268543d9a83fdbe82e6653d59c76533a77024604101ad:2

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 382af2db2fbc35e995dc64a914cb2a258efd9d09 OP_EQUAL
address
36p1DQojs82vNoGyVNbCv42JDhmM8XBcjj
transaction
3fef320e5405fb81f30268543d9a83fdbe82e6653d59c76533a77024604101ad
confirmations
421287
spent
true